Hospital Details
Offering a wide range of medical and surgical services, the 200-bed, Acute Care Doctors Community Hospital provides comprehensive programs to address the varying needs of the Lanham, MD. community.
- CT scanner (64 Slice) is dedicated to the ED
- A second CT scanner is located on the 2nd floor for inpatients
- Luminis Health SAIL Simulation Center utilized for ED Nursing and Provider Education
- Labor and Delivery Unit to be built in 2028

Career Details
- Positions will float between the Hospitalist and Observation departments
Compensation
Excellent compensation with an estimated employed W-2 base pay range of $68/hour to $76/hour (new grads $60/hour to $65/hour) PLUS comprehensive USACS benefits and a 10% practice-funded 401k.
